What Linux distributions are supported?

It is recommended to use newer 64-bit mainstream desktop distributions. For specific dependencies and package formats, please refer to the current download content and official entrance instructions.

What should I do if the file cannot be run after downloading?

Confirm that the file has been completely decompressed and has execution permissions, and also check the system architecture and missing runtime libraries. Do not run the chat client directly with root privileges.

What should I do if the taskbar icon or notification does not appear?

Check the desktop environment's tray extensions, system notification permissions, and background running settings. Some desktop environments require additional status icon support to be enabled.

How to start Potato Chat?

You can add a client in the "Startup Application" of the desktop environment, or create a user-level self-startup item according to the release rules.

How to update the Linux version?

Replace the application file according to the current installation method or install a new version. Exit the client before updating and keep the original configuration directory until you confirm that the new version is running normally.
